Parameters Defining the Interband Absorption Coefficient in Amorphous Semiconductors: A Recent Study

Abstract

The theoretically derived formulas for the interband absorption spectra in amorphous semiconductors are investigated. It is demonstrated that utilising experimentally obtained interband absorption spectra, the proportionality coefficient and the energy width of the mobility gap of these spectra can be derived. It was discovered that as the amount of selenium in an amorphous selenium-sulfur combination decreases, the mobility gap's energy width widens.
